Technical Specifications
| Organism | Bifidobacterium thermophilum |
|---|---|
| Material Type | Microbial Strain |
| Preservation Form | Freeze dried pellet |
| Morphological Characteristics | Bifidobacterium thermophilum, a Gram-positive rod, exhibits abundant growth at the bottom of BBL liquid culture medium. Agar plate cultures show sparse growth; liquid culture is recommended. |
| Culture Method | ① Prepare 1 test tube containing 5-10mL liquid medium and 2 plates; ② Open in a safety cabinet, cauterize the top with an alcohol lamp, then quickly add sterile water to rupture it; break it into pieces with forceps; ③ Pipette 0.5 mL of liquid medium into the freeze-dried vial, dissolve completely, then return to the liquid test tube and mix thoroughly; ④ Pipette 0.2 mL of bacterial suspension onto a Agar plate, spread evenly; repeat twice to obtain two plates; ⑤ Incubate all liquid tubes and plates under the specified conditions. The culture is ready for use once bacterial growth appears. |
| Culture Conditions | 37°C, 48-72h, anaerobic |
| Provided Formats | Bacterial suspension; Agar plate |
| Culture Medium No. | 360833 |
| Culture Medium Name | BBL Fluid Medium |
| Culture Medium Composition | Peptone:15.0g, Glucose:20.0g, Yeast Extract Powder:2.0g, Soluble Starch:0.5g, NaCl:5.0g, L-Cysteine:0.5g, Tomato Infusion Powder:5.0g, Liver Infusion Powder:2.0g, Tween 80:1.0g, pH:7.0±0.1(25°C) |
